On average across the year,
yes, Benin is hotter than
Palm Coast, Florida
.
Benin has an average temperature of 28°C/82°F and Palm Coast, Florida has an average temperature of 22°C/72°F.
Benin's hottest month is March, with an average maximum temperature of 36°C/97°F, which is hotter than Palm Coast, Florida's hottest month (August, with an average maximum temperature of 33°C/91°F).
On average across the year, no, Benin is not colder than Palm Coast, Florida . Benin has an average minimum temperature of 24°C/75°F and Palm Coast, Florida has an average minimum temperature of 17°C/63°F.
On average across the year,
no, Benin has less rain than
Palm Coast, Florida. Benin has an average annual rainfall of 726mm and Palm Coast, Florida has an average annual rainfall of 1397mm.
Benin's wettest month is September, with an average monthly rainfall of 122mm, which is drier than Palm Coast, Florida's wettest month (June, with an average monthly rainfall of 198mm).
